Fortune Summoners Delayed Again, Now Planned For January 30th

Recommended Videos

Fortune Summoners: Secret of the Elemental Stone has been delayed a little further once again, Carpe Fulgur have announced. Initially scheduled for release on January 24th, the game is now planned for release on January 30th.

 

The cause for the delay has primarily to do with bug-fixing. Carpe Fulgur are in the process of fixing crash bugs discovered in the last build of the game, and say they hope to avoid a situation where the game requires extensive patching post-release.

 

Fortune Summoners has a finalized price now, too. The game will cost $20 (15 Euros, 13 GBP for Europeans) and will be 25% ($15) for its first week after launch.
